Best Prompt Engineering Tips & Techniques You Can Start Using Today
Ready to take your skills to the next level? Here are the best prompt engineering tips and tricks you can use to make great prompts for any AI tool!
1. Be Specific and Clear
Imagine opening your AI tool, typing a single sentence, and instantly getting exactly what you need. That only happens when your instructions are clear. The AI cannot read between the lines, so the more detail you provide, the better it performs.
Instead of just asking for “an article,” include the intent with it. Mention the topic, length, tone, and format. The moment you start doing this, the responses stop feeling random and start feeling tailored.
2. Provide Context for Accuracy
You can think of context as the background story which the AI needs to know before it is able to provide you with a perfect solution. In its absence, the replies come out as too broad and just slightly incorrect, as if they were lacking the very essence of the question.
The output becomes sharper when you explain why you need something, who you need it for, or what came before. Rather than speculating about your intent, the AI remains focused on your objective.
3. Use Structured Prompts
A clear structure gives your prompt direction. When instructions are organized, the AI knows exactly how to respond.
Breaking your request into bullet points or numbered steps not only makes it easier to understand but also effectively guides the AI through the different parts of the request. This often results in content that feels more complete, balanced, and easier to use.
4. Specify the Output Format
Before the AI starts writing, decide how you want the final result to look. A blog post, a checklist, a guide, or a technical explanation all require different structures.
When you specify the format upfront, you won’t have to make as many changes later. The AI will do what you want and give you content that you can use right away.

5. Identify the Audience
Think about who will read what you write.
Is it for a beginner, a worker, or a boss?
This one thing makes a big difference.
When you know who the reader is, the words, tone, and examples become easier to choose.
The content feels clearer and more helpful to them.
6. Test and Refine
Great prompts are built through iteration. The first response shows you what works. The next version makes it better.
Each refinement teaches you something new about how the AI responds. Over time, you stop guessing and start prompting with confidence.

Real-World Examples of Prompt Engineering for Better Docs
Want to see what amazing prompts look likeâť“ Let’s get into some real-world scenarios where prompt engineering techniques have a substantial effect on technical documentation and content generation:
âś… 1. Writing a Step-by-Step Installation Manual
Bad Prompt: “Write an installation manual.”
Better Prompt: “Create a step-by-step Windows 11 installation guide for installing XYZ software, including prerequisites, simple instructions, and troubleshooting tips.”
Why it works: The second prompt is specific and professional, which makes the AI add all the necessary information for technical writing.
âś… 2. Writing an API Documentation Section
Bad Prompt: “Write API docs.”
Better Prompt: “Develop API documentation for GET endpoint /users. Include method description, parameters needed, example JSON response, and information about error handling.”
Why it works: This prompt establishes a clear expectation about format, content, and examples, which makes it well-suited for technical documentation.
âś… 3. Developing Blog Ideas for a SaaS Product
Bad Prompt: “Give me some ideas for blog posts.”
Better Prompt: “Write 10 blog post ideas for a SaaS tool for remote work and productivity. Include SEO-optimized titles.”
Why it works: It includes context and an objective (SEO-optimized), which results in better content generation ideas.
âś… 4. Writing a Product FAQ Section
Poor Prompt: “Write FAQs.”
Better Prompt: “Write 8 FAQs for a project management software. Include typical user questions, short answers, and a friendly tone.”
Why it works: It sets tone, length, and audience crucial elements in prompt engineering guidance.
